Forget screenless: Fitbit Air users have started going bandless

The Fitbit Air has always been a study in minimalism. It’s a small, screenless, lightweight fitness tracker that sits discreetly on your wrist, designed to do one thing well: passively track your daily activity without getting in the way. But a growing number of users have decided that even the low-profile band is too much. They’re popping the tracker’s core out of its silicone strap and attaching it directly to their skin using athletic tape, or in at least one case, simply letting it ride inside a sock.

This “bandless” approach might sound strange, but it’s gaining traction in online fitness communities. Enthusiasts are sharing photos and tips on platforms like Reddit, showing off their DIY setups. While the practice is not officially supported by Fitbit, those who have tried it say the tracker continues to record steps, heart rate, and other metrics surprisingly well when worn in unconventional locations. This has sparked a larger conversation about how flexible wearable technology really is, and whether wrist-based tracking is a hard requirement or just a default convenience.

What Is the Fitbit Air?

The Fitbit Air, launched in 2026, occupies a unique spot in the wearable market. Unlike full-fledged smartwatches with bright touchscreens and apps, the Air forgoes any display entirely. Instead, it relies on a small LED indicator and subtle vibrations to communicate basic feedback. The lack of a screen gives it exceptional battery life, often lasting up to a week on a single charge, and makes it one of the most discreet fitness trackers available. It’s also priced aggressively, making it an appealing entry point for people who want to start tracking their health without spending hundreds of dollars.

The design philosophy behind the Air is simple: by removing the screen, Fitbit eliminates distractions and encourages users to be more mindful of their movements. You don’t check your wrist every few minutes; instead, you sync the device to your phone at the end of the day to see a detailed breakdown of your activity. This passive approach has resonated with a lot of people, particularly those who dislike the constant notifications and buzzing of smartwatches.

But the Air’s minimalist design has also opened the door to creative misuse. The tracker’s small, circular body is held in place by a flexible band that wraps around the wrist. That band is easy to remove – it clips in much like a watch strap – and the tracker itself is smooth and compact. For some users, this begs the question: why wear it on your wrist at all?

The Bandless Movement

It started with a few Reddit posts. Users shared photos of themselves with the Fitbit Air taped to their biceps, a location they claimed was more comfortable and less noticeable than the wrist. Others said they preferred to wear it on their forearm, where it wouldn’t interfere with their analog watches or bracelets. The idea quickly caught on, and soon more people began experimenting with different body placements.

One of the most popular methods is using medical or athletic tape to secure the tracker to the inside of the bicep or the top of the forearm. This keeps the device hidden under a sleeve, which appeals to people who work in formal environments or simply don’t want to answer questions about why they’re wearing a small oval on their wrist. Others have reported taping the Air to their ankle, tucked under a sock, for even greater discretion.

The most extreme example comes from a user who said they wear the Fitbit Air loose inside a compression sock, letting it sit against their ankle bone. In a post, they claimed the device “reads everything as normal” – including steps, heart rate, and sleep tracking. While that might seem improbable, the sensor technology used in modern fitness trackers is more forgiving than many people assume.

Does It Actually Work?

Fitbit officially designs and calibrates the Air to be worn on the wrist. The device’s accelerometer, optical heart rate sensor, and algorithms are tuned to interpret movement and pulse data from that specific location. The wrist experiences a particular kind of motion – the swinging of the arm – which the software uses to estimate steps, distance, and calories burned. Strap the same device to your bicep, and the motion patterns change, but not necessarily in a way that breaks the tracking.

Users who have tried wearing the Air on their bicep report that step counts remain close to their baseline wrist counts. The accelerometer measures acceleration forces, not absolute position, so a bicep-mounted tracker still captures the up-and-down motion of your arm as you walk. It may slightly undercount or overcount, depending on your gait, but the margin of error appears to be small.

Heart rate tracking on the bicep is also surprisingly accurate. Optical heart rate sensors use green LED light to detect blood flow beneath the skin. While the wrist is the most common site, the bicep has a rich network of capillaries and a relatively stable tissue density, making it a viable alternative. The ankle, by contrast, might be less ideal because of the thicker skin and potential for motion artifacts, but the user who tried it reported no obvious problems.

Sleep tracking is another area where unconventional placement could theoretically cause issues. Fitbit’s sleep algorithms rely on a combination of movement and heart rate variability. A bicep-mounted tracker is less likely to pick up subtle hand movements, but it can still detect the large shifts in position that occur during the night. One user noted that their sleep stages seemed slightly different when worn on the bicep, but the overall sleep score was consistent.

The Risks and Considerations

While going bandless is a fun experiment, there are some important caveats. The most obvious is safety: you should never use standard duct tape or household adhesive on your skin. Medical-grade athletic tape, as recommended by users, is designed to be breathable and gentle on the skin, but even then, direct prolonged contact can cause irritation. The Fitbit Air’s back panel, which houses the optical sensors, is made of a smooth plastic that is generally safe for skin contact. However, taping the device tightly could trap sweat and moisture, leading to rashes or skin breakdown.

There’s also the risk of the tracker falling off and getting lost. If you use tape that becomes weak when wet, a single sweaty workout could send your Fitbit Air tumbling out of your sleeve. The sock method is arguably safer in that regard, but it introduces another problem: the device might collect lint and dust, potentially clogging the charging contacts or sensor window.

Warranty and liability are another concern. Fitbit’s warranty assumes normal wear and tear, and using the device in a manner that’s not intended could void coverage. If the tracker is dropped or damaged during an adventure with a non-standard attachment method, you might be out of luck. Furthermore, there are potential hygiene issues. The device is designed to be worn on the wrist, where it’s easy to wipe down after workouts. Taping it inside a sock exposes it to a damp, enclosed environment that could promote bacterial growth, and cleaning the device becomes harder if tape residue gets into the seams.

Why Go Bandless?

For many users, the bandless trend is more than just a novelty. It addresses real frustrations with traditional fitness trackers. Some people find wristbands uncomfortable, especially during sleep or when they’re working at a desk for long hours. Others have existing wristwear – analog watches, bracelets, or smartwatches – and want to track their activity without giving up those items. The Fitbit Air’s screenless design already made it appealing to wear alongside an analog watch on the same wrist, but the bandless approach unlocks even more possibilities.

There’s also an aesthetic component. An adhesive-backed tracker worn on the bicep is far more discreet than even the smallest wristband. It can be hidden under a blouse or suit jacket, which appeals to people who prefer to keep their health tracking private. One user described it as “the ultimate sousveillance,” allowing them to monitor their body without anyone else knowing.

The trend also reflects a growing desire for modularity in wearable tech. Instead of buying multiple devices for different purposes, users are finding ways to adapt a single device to their specific needs. The fact that the Air’s band is swappable – and the core is easily removable – makes it a natural candidate for such hacks. It’s a testament to the design that a device meant for the wrist can work just as well elsewhere.

What This Means for Wearable Design

If nothing else, the bandless trend is a valuable data point for wearable manufacturers. It shows that users are willing to experiment with where they wear their devices, and that these placements can be functionally viable. Future fitness trackers might include guidance for alternative placements or even sell specially designed adhesive mounts, similar to how some continuous glucose monitors are worn on the upper arm. Fitbit has not officially commented on the trend, but it wouldn’t be surprising to see the company acknowledge it in a future firmware update or accessories line.

The popularity of the bandless method also highlights a shift in consumer attitudes. As health tracking becomes more mainstream, people are looking for less intrusive ways to collect their data. The wrist is not sacred; it’s just the most convenient. With advances in sensor miniaturization and algorithm robustness, we might see more trackers that are designed to be worn anywhere, with software that adapts to the sensor’s location.

For now, the Fitbit Air remains a wrist-centric device, but its users are rewriting the rulebook one piece of tape at a time.
